Securing Cisco Networks with Sourcefire Intrusion Prevention System (SSFIPS) Overview:
Securing Cisco Networks with Sourcefire Intrusion Prevention System (IPS) course introduces you to the powerful features of the Cisco Sourcefire System, including:
- FireSIGHT technology
- In-depth event analysis
- IPS tuning and configuration
- Snort rules language
You will learn how to use and configure next-generation Sourcefire technology, including application control, firewall, and routing and switching capabilities. You will also learn to properly tune systems for better performance and greater network intelligence while taking full advantage of powerful tools for more efficient event analysis, including file type and network-based malware detection. This course combines lecture materials and hands-on labs throughout to make sure that you are able to successfully deploy and manage the Sourcefire System.
Securing Cisco Networks with Sourcefire Intrusion Prevention System (SSFIPS) Prerequisites:
Before attending this course, you must have the following:
- Technical understanding of TCP/IP networking and network architecture
- Basic familiarity with the concepts of intrusion detection systems (IDS) and IPS
Securing Cisco Networks with Sourcefire Intrusion Prevention System (SSFIPS) Objectives:
After completing this course, you will be able to:
- Understand the Sourcefire System infrastructure
- Navigate the UI and administrative features of the Sourcefire System, including reporting functionality to properly assess threats
- Understand how to deploy and manage the Sourcefire device
- Understand the role FireSIGHT technology plays in the Sourcefire System
- Understand, create, and implement objects for use in access control policies
- Understand advanced policy configuration and Sourcefire System configuration options
- Analyze events
- Write and configure several basic rules
Securing Cisco Networks with Sourcefire Intrusion Prevention System (SSFIPS) Outline:
- Module 1: Sourcefire System Overview and Classroom Setup
- Module 2: Device Management
- Module 3: Object Management
- Module 4: Access Control Policy
- Module 5: Network-based Malware Detection
- Module 6: FireSight Technology
- Module 7: Correlation Policies
- Module 8: IPS Policy Basics
- Module 9: Advanced IPS Polcity Configurations
- Module 10: User Account Management
- Module 11: Event Anlaysis
- Module 12: Reporting
- Module 13: Basic Rule Syntax and Usage
- Module 14: Case Studies in Rule Writing and Packet Analysis
Securing Cisco Networks with Sourcefire Intrusion Prevention System (SSFIPS) Labs:
- Lab 1: Verifying Product Licenses
- Lab 2: Testing the Environment with Attack PCAPs
- Lab 3: Viewing Events
- Lab 4: Configuring Inline Interface Set
- Lab 5: Creating User Accounts and Configuring UI Timeout Value
- Lab 6: Testing Exempt vs. Non-Exempt Users
- Lab 7: Escalating Permissions
- Lab 8: Working with an External User Account
- Lab 9: Testing the LDAP Authentication Object
- Lab 10: Creating Objects
- Lab 11: Creating Basic Access Control Policy
- Lab 12: Creating an Access Control Policy for Application Awareness
- Lab 13: URL Filtering
- Lab 14: Including an IPS Policy in Access Control Rules
- Lab 15: Tuning the Network Discovery Detection Policy
- Lab 16: Viewing FireSIGHT Data
- Lab 17: User Discovery
- Lab 18: Host Attributes
- Lab 19: Creating a File Policy
- Lab 20: Creating an Intrusion Policy
- Lab 21: Enable Include FireSIGHT Recommendations
- Lab 22: Implement FireSIGHT Recommendations
- Lab 23: Applying Your Policy and Variable Set and Test
- Lab 24: Tuning Your HTTP Inspect Preprocessor
- Lab 25: Testing the Network Analysis Policy Settings
- Lab 26: Analyzing Events
- Lab 27: Tuning an Event
- Lab 28: Context Explorer
- Lab 29: Comparing Trends
- Lab 30: Creating a Correlation Policy Based on Connection Data
- Lab 31: Whitelists
- Lab 32: Working with Connection Data and Traffic Profiles
- Lab 33: Writing Custom Rules
